What Is a Fire Damage Inspection?
A fire damage inspection is a thorough evaluation of a property to assess the extent of damage caused by a fire.
It involves examining both the visible and hidden damage to determine the necessary repairs and restoration processes.
This inspection is crucial for insurance claims, safety assessments, and developing a comprehensive restoration plan.

Roof Inspection
What critical role does roof inspection play in the overall process of fire damage assessment and inspection services?
Roof inspection is crucial in determining the extent of fire damage to a structure. It helps identify compromised areas, such as weakened supports or openings that may have resulted from the fire.
Inspecting the roof thoroughly ensures that all damage is documented accurately for a comprehensive assessment and effective restoration plan.
Foundation Inspection
During a fire damage inspection, foundation assessment is a critical step in evaluating the structural integrity of a building.
Inspectors examine for cracks, shifting, or weakening caused by the fire’s heat. A solid foundation is vital for a safe structure post-fire.
It ensures the building can support repairs and renovations effectively, providing stability and preventing potential hazards.
Proper foundation inspection is essential for a thorough assessment of fire damage.
Exterior Inspection
Inspectors carefully evaluate the exterior of a structure during a fire damage assessment to assess the impact of the fire on the building’s integrity. They look for signs of structural damage, such as cracked walls, charred surfaces, and compromised roofing.
Additionally, inspectors examine the exterior for potential safety hazards, like unstable structures or weakened supports. This thorough inspection ensures a comprehensive understanding of the fire’s effects on the building.
Interior Inspection
Conducting a comprehensive interior inspection is imperative in evaluating the extent of fire damage and assessing the safety of a structure.
This inspection involves examining the walls, ceilings, floors, and structural components for signs of damage. It helps determine the structural integrity of the building and identifies areas that may be hazardous.
Interior inspections are crucial for ensuring the safety of occupants and planning effective restoration efforts.
Window Inspection
A thorough assessment of windows is crucial in a fire damage inspection to evaluate potential structural weaknesses and safety hazards.
Windows may have experienced heat exposure, leading to cracks, warping, or weakened frames.
Inspecting windows also helps identify points of entry for smoke or flames during a fire, aiding in developing effective mitigation strategies.
Addressing window damage promptly can enhance the overall safety and integrity of a fire-damaged structure.
Steps Involved in a Fire Damage Inspection
Upon arrival at the site of a fire-damaged property, the trained professionals immediately begin a thorough assessment and inspection process.
- Visual Examination: Inspectors visually assess the extent of fire damage, noting areas of destruction and potential hazards.
- Documentation: Detailed documentation of the damage is recorded, including photographs and written descriptions for insurance purposes.
- Testing and Analysis: Utilizing specialized equipment, professionals conduct testing to determine the extent of structural damage and potential hazards.
